DOUBLE DUTCH DIVAS & SKIPPING GAMES-SKIPPING NAMES
Renee Ridgway In Skipping Games-Skipping Names, Renee Ridgway explores the
meaning of Double Dutch. Ostensibly the name Double Dutch was coined
by the English after they took over the Dutch settlement, and given
to anything deemed confusing or difficult, more particularly language,
but eventually became the name for jumping rope. Supposedly, the Dutch
settlers brought the game to the Hudson River trading town of New Amsterdam
(now New York City) after having obtained the rope (jute) from Suriname.
